The Poor Woodcutter, the Cobbler’s Daughter, and the Princess In a faraway kingdom, a gareeb lakarhara named Ramoo lived a humble life, gathering wood to feed his family. Near his hut, a gareeb mochi ki beti named Ayesha stitched shoes for the rich, dreaming of a better future. Meanwhile, the royal palace was home to a beautiful Shehzadi, who had everything but was unaware of the struggles of the poor. One day, fate brought them together when the princess lost her way in the forest and was rescued by Ramoo and Ayesha. When the Badshah learned of his daughter’s rescue, he invited Ramoo and Ayesha to the palace. The Shehzadi was deeply moved by their kindness and realized the true value of humility and gratitude. Inspired by their honesty, the king rewarded them generously, lifting them from poverty. The rajkumari aur lakarhara story became a legend, teaching that true nobility lies in one’s character, not wealth.
